Output de0ae30c57ffe0f3b07f56a57092e94e83a40142bdcf9bd32b4f0375add0ba2c:0

value
139454198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8782b6972dc41727ae7d264254b26c21bdfdb07f OP_EQUAL
address
3E3XjZDdUgqtJ3RhHJLm3WzB1A41T81qw7
transaction
de0ae30c57ffe0f3b07f56a57092e94e83a40142bdcf9bd32b4f0375add0ba2c
confirmations
470729
spent
true